Nov 19, 2023 · 5. Tour the Strawbery Banke Museum. The Strawbery Banke is a living history museum that brings to life 300+ years of history to the present day. You can tour an English settlement with costumed interpretative guides demonstrating authentic crafts and gifts in historically accurate gardens.

Spanning four centuries in its 10 acres, Strawbery Banke is one of the best living history villages in New England and a must for any Portsmouth newcomer. Against a backdrop of more than three dozen historic buildings and several vintage gardens, costumed interpreters and artisans lead visitors back in time, while formal ... Oct 3, 2023 · 1. Strawbery Banke Museum. 14 Hancock St. Portsmouth, NH 03801. (603) 433-1100. The Strawbery Banke Museum, also known as the Strawbery Banke Historic District, is the oldest neighborhood in the state settled by the Europeans. It has at least 37 restored buildings constructed between the 1600s to the 1800s.
